Orange shrimp are vibrant, hardy freshwater crustaceans with striking orange bodies. They are peaceful, social creatures that excel at keeping algae in check.
- Level of Difficulty: Beginner
- Appearance: These shrimp are bright orange and grow to around 1.5 inches in length.
- Behavior: Peaceful and social, orange shrimp are excellent scavengers and thrive in groups.
- Compatible Tankmates: Peaceful species like neon tetras, guppies, and small rasboras make great companions. Avoid larger or predatory fish.
- Husbandry: Keep in stable water conditions with temperature between 68–78°F, pH of 6.5–8.0, and hardness of 6–10 dGH. Provide hiding spaces with plants and driftwood.
- Diet: Omnivorous; feeds on algae, organic debris, and high-quality shrimp food.
- Common Name: Orange Shrimp
- Scientific Name: Neocaridina sp.
